Acoustic Fabric – Blazer Lite

Acoustic fabric material which will allow sound to enter sound absorbent materials placed behind this material.  These fabrics are not suitable for sound insulation applications.

This product is not a ‘sound absorber’ or a significant acoustically absorbent fabric, it is nominally acoustically ‘transparent’.

Technical Data

  • Composition:  100% virgin wool.
  • Environmental:  Renewable and compostable.
  • Weight:  330g/m² ±5%
  • Width:  170cm ±2% usable
  • Maintenance:  Vacuum, dry clean or wipe clean with a damp cloth
  • Flammability:  BS 476 Part 7 Class 1 Adhered,    BS 476 Part 6 Class 0 Adhered, EN 13501-1 Adhered C,s1,d0, un-adhered D,s2,d0
  • Thickness: approx 1.2mm
  • Minimum Order Quantity: 5 linear meters
  • Absorption coefficient at 5kHz: 0.15
